Ghosts in Sherwood Forest
As if Ridley Scott's medieval action drama Robin Hood was not enough, a German movie called Robin Hood - Ghosts of Sherwood is being planned for a release later this year. Oliver Krekel directs what is possibly the first horror-themed feature film about the hooded helper.
Norberg 2010 ready to go
The 11th edition of the Swedish Norbergfestival is taking shape. An independent venue for experimental, ambient and popular electronica since the late 90s, the festival will again offer a variety of artists from Sweden and the rest of Europe, including Biosphere and Nattefrost.

Lelong heals with colours
French synthesizer artist Florent Lelong is releasing his second album, Color Therapy, on May 10th. In this next musical chapter, he approaches music as if it was the art of painting, cinema or sculpture.
Star Trek Live
Star Trek Live, a new interactive stage show from CBS Consumer Products and Mad Science Productions, will make its worldwide debut at Kennedy Space Center, Florida, on June 11, 2010.
Alio Die & Parallel Worlds
Italian ambient artist Alio Die and Greek synthesizer artist Parallel Worlds have teamed up for the first time, to create Circo Divino, an album described as "surreal, yet down to earth".

Röyksopp + Jarre = Oslo
Two of electronic music's greatest meet in Oslo, Norway in August, when French electro pioneer Jean Michel Jarre meets the young duo Röyksopp for a spectacular outdoor concert event at an old fortress.
Moonbooter goes nuclear
Label owner, producer, musician and composer Bernd Scholl has released his 7th album as Moonbooter. World of Apes 1 is a concept album about the nuclear threat, the cold war and the weapons race. To underline this, actual radiation data was used as the basis for sounds and music.
